Abstract

The information marked on one electronic content is compared to that marked on another electronic content in order to determine if either are unauthorised. There are a number of ways of comparing the information in order to make this determination. One way is to detect if two electronic content accessed by the same device have information associated with different users. Another way is to detect if two electronic content accessed by different devices have information associated with a single user. A further way is to use the time or sequence of access in conjunction with the information. Other ways of determining unauthorised content are disclosed.

         82 . A method for protecting content, implemented using at least one processor, the processor adapted to execute instructions stored in a non-transitory computer readable medium to perform the method comprising the following steps:
 receiving a first content;   extracting first data from the first content;   receiving a second content, the second content being different to the first content;   extracting second data from the second content, wherein the second data relates to an advert;   determining that the second content is authorized for performance on the basis of a comparison of the first and second data indicating that the first content corresponds to the advert; and   restricting the performance of the second content if it has not been authorized for performance.
